The Republic of Sudan

Ministry of Foreign Affairs

Office of Spokesperson and Media Directorate

 

Press Statement

 

The Government of Sudan is closely following the suffering of the Sudanese refugees in eastern Chad, especially in the Adre region, due to the cessation of humanitarian aid to them 3 months ago.

 

The Government notes that the Sudanese refugees in neighboring countries receive little international attention and megre humanitarian aid. The same applies to about 11 million IDPs in the safe states in Sudan despite the dire need, especially after the heavy rains and floods that various regions of the country were exposed to.

 

In spite of the unjustified clamor by certain circles about opening border crossings to bring in aid, with the suspicious focus on the Adre crossing while ignoring all open crossings with neighboring countries, these circles are neglecting the needs of Sudanese refugees inside Chad.

 

The Government of Sudan, while renewing its rejection of politicizing humanitarian work, calls on the international community to provide urgent assistance to all those in need, including IDPS and refugees in neighboring countries as well as those affected by torrents and rains.
